AI Investment Analysis of Yamaha Motor Co., Ltd. (7272.T) Stock

Strategic Position

Yamaha Motor Co., Ltd. is a leading Japanese manufacturer of motorcycles, marine products, power products, and industrial machinery. The company holds a strong global presence, particularly in the motorcycle segment, where it competes with Honda, Suzuki, and Kawasaki. Yamaha Motor is known for its high-performance motorcycles, outboard motors, and recreational vehicles. The company has a diversified revenue stream, with significant contributions from its marine and motorcycle divisions. Its competitive advantages include strong brand recognition, technological innovation in engine efficiency, and a global distribution network.

Financial Strengths

  • Revenue Drivers: Motorcycles (approx. 60% of revenue), Marine products (approx. 20%), Power products and others (approx. 20%)
  • Profitability: Operating margin around 8-10% (2022-2023), strong cash flow from operations, and a healthy balance sheet with manageable debt levels.
  • Partnerships: Collaborations with Toyota on hydrogen engine development, partnerships in marine technology with various boat manufacturers.

Innovation

Leader in high-efficiency outboard motors, R&D in electric motorcycles (e.g., Yamaha EC-05), and hydrogen engine technology.

Key Risks

  • Regulatory: Stricter emissions regulations in key markets (EU, US) may increase compliance costs.
  • Competitive: Intense competition from Honda, Harley-Davidson, and emerging electric vehicle manufacturers.
  • Financial: Exposure to foreign exchange fluctuations due to global operations.
  • Operational: Supply chain disruptions, particularly in semiconductor components for advanced motorcycle systems.

Future Outlook

  • Growth Strategies: Expansion in electric motorcycles and marine products, focus on emerging markets (India, Southeast Asia).
  • Catalysts: Launch of new electric motorcycle models, potential regulatory approvals for hydrogen-powered engines.
  • Long Term Opportunities: Growing demand for recreational vehicles and marine products in developed markets, shift toward sustainable mobility solutions.
